Acies Mass honors the Feast of the AnnunciationLAKE WYLIE—Despite snow in the South, faithful members of the Legion of Mary met at All Saints Mission for the annual Acies ceremony and Mass recently.

Men and women expressed their loyalty and dedication to Mary at the Feb. 13 event, which is celebrated in honor of the Feast of the Annunciation of our Lord.

The Acies Mass was celebrated by Oratorian Father Joseph F. Pearce, Our Lady of America’s spiritual director, and concelebrated by Father Fabio Refosco, provost of The Oratory in Rock Hill and administrator of All Saints. Deacon Steve Burdick from Our Lady of the Hills Church in Columbia was the master of ceremonies.

Bishop Robert E. Guglielmone was scheduled to attend but had to cancel because of snow conditions, which reached up to 7” in some areas. In fact, the unusual weather prevented about half of the scheduled participants from making the drive.

Still, legion members set up table linens, silver and floral arrangements to welcome the legionaries from 15 praesidia.

Approximately 115 people attended the ceremony to renew their spiritual devotion to Mary.

Legion of Mary members from the Columbia Curia co-hosted the event with St. Mary’s Praesidium from St. Philip Neri Church in Fort Mill. They were assisted by members of All Saints.

Father Pearce, the son of a legionary, delivered a spiritual and inspirational message about Mary, exemplifying his awareness of the significance of the Acies Mass.

The Legion of Mary altar was decorated with an embroidered, “Legio Mariae” cloth, and a statue of Our Lady of Grace surrounded by candles, flowers and the Vexillum.  All members were invited to process toward the statue, where they placed their right hand on the Vexillum and made their individual act of consecration.
